Description: Pixel Dungeon is a free, open source roguelike video game created by Watabou. It has simple, retro pixel-art graphics and a randomly generated dungeon layout filled with monsters, traps, treasures, and items to craft.

Pixel Dungeon Features
  • Roguelike gameplay
  • Randomly generated levels
  • Permadeath
  • Turn-based combat
  • Character classes
  • Leveling up and skills
  • Items and equipment
  • Hunger system
  • Lighting effects
  • Mod support
